Ghanaian Fashion Brand Ameyo Fashion House Releases Spring/Summer 2016 Collection

I am a few days into the exams in school and it is not getting any better. I have so many projects to submit and shoots to style before the end of the semester. Well when the going gets tough the tough gets going (winks).

Few days ago I came across this Ghanaian Fashion ‘Ameyo’ and I absolutely fell in love with their SS16 collection. The brand caters to the modern and fashionable woman.

The collection which is a combination of pencil skirts, cut outs, high low shift dresses skater skirts, culottes and play suits which comes in floral fabrics and monochrome prints. The outfits sits perfectly on the models and makes an inspiring look for an everyday style.

I particularly like her taste in fabric and design but overall the collection seems pretty traditional with the same things we review everyday. Shift dresses, skirts and cut-outs constantly topping the list.

My favourite look  has to be the skater skirt over the pencil skirt, that is a look I look forward to trying on and seeing more ladies try on.

Grey’s Spring/Summer 2016 Collection Is All Shades Of Gorgeous

If you do follow my blog you will know that I am a student. Well exams start in a few days time and I have been super busy. This post has been saved in my drafts for weeks now but I decided to post it today. I have to get back to studying, wish me success.

For their Spring Summer 2016 collection, womenswear label Grey gives us an array of prints that is an infusion of fashion forwardness and sophistication. 

In the accompanying notes, the brand states it’s inspiration and applied techniques used in compiling the collection;

Using etches of doll-like illustrations, laser cut technique, exaggerated larger-than-life bows, mix-match of colours and prints; Grey goes on it’s most explorative and adventurous foray into “the often uneven, imperfect yet inspirational stories of women both from a personal and a socio- political platform”

The lookbook consists of 3 beautiful models dressed in stylish pieces from the lineup. Striking poses alongside each other, the models give us an idea of how fluid the pieces are. They look easy to wear, chic and very relate-able for ladies who don’t go for ordinary when it comes to fashion.

The artificial flower with pink strips siting in a pot in the corner adds a certain feel to the shoot and compliments the models. Altogether, the collection is well put together and gorgeous.

Montaigne Place Launches Alexandre J’s Covetable Fragrance Collections

Leading luxury beauty haven Montaigne Place unveils the Alexandre J Fragrances in Nigeria, another addition to the recently launched luxury fragrances line, with it’s wide range of fragrances – The Collector, The Oscent, Le Royal & Western Leather.

alexandre-j fragrance collection The Collector

Alexandre J’s love of art and history brought him to creation and today, his thirst for beauty leads him to explore such varied areas as painting and perfume. This french artist also delves into other cultures to find creative avenues that his imagination the turn into new worlds.

Alexandre J makes unusual use of exceptional materials. He scuplts them pushing the limits of creation to give life to objects that arouse emotions. Finding the perfect balance is a slow, painstaking process. Alexandre J does not shy away from challenges or compromise: the olfactory experience is all that matters.

Each collection has a distinct style and offers a selection of scents for men and women.

The Collector

A meeting of the Oriental desert and French baroque archichecture, this collection of 8 fragrances evokes a timeless journey, the warmth of elements and the change of scenery. It focuses on a magical place talking to everyone’s imagination. Sensual and sophisticated, the fragrant composition is an invitation to a journey of both the mind and the body

Advocating luxury craftsmanship, Alexandre J bottles are unique and elegant, demonstrating handmade art and painstaking design. The collector comes in aluminium bottles with golden accessories packaged in leather boxes. The The Collectors fragrances are is available in 100ml.

Bag It! – The Dior’s Dioreva Bag

If there is a fashion brand that understands the beauty of a woman’s accessory, Dior will be among the top of the list for me. The brand encompasses everything a sophisticated and classy woman wants in her bag and more.

The new Dior bag, Diorever, is one of the bags that will get the attention of every woman with its cutting edge exterior, the signature aesthetic of a Dior bag, and structured lines with a touch of urban beauty.

It’s simple outlook with a crest-shaped clasp, with an optional shoulder strap makes the bag perfect bag for the week and can be swapped as a weekend accessory.

There are three sizes mini, medium and large and each comes with an optional shoulder strap. The mini starts at $2,950, medium at $3,400 and large at $3,900.

T.I Nathan Celebrates Richard Mofe Damijo As A Legend & Style Inspiration

T.I Nathan, menswear fashion designer celebrates Nollywood Veteran Richard Mofe Damijo, as a father, legend, multiple award winning actor, Icon and inspiration.

The creative director who took to his art to create images worthy of a legend had a few words to add to this celebration.

 

‘Richard Mofe Damijo, prominent in his ways and action is being embossed in the very essence of what it is to be a legend, to be an inspiration, to have the power to create a revolution.

RMD isn’t just an actor or figure of respect. He represents something, a drive, a yearning within so many people.

Richard Mofe Damijo is the source of total expression. From his captivating movies to his amazing skill in being a husband, father and a grandfather, we have come to understand that Richard is an embodiment of total Inspiration, thriving as the man who is so revered from the west. He is different, charming, funny and real. ‘

The designer also further highlighted some of the finer points of the man that is Richard Mofe Damijo.

As Nigerian Icon And Inspiration

RMD is unarguably one of the most prominent actors in the history of Nollywood and the Nigerian entertainment industry. He also adds politician and commissioner for culture and tourism in Delta state as list of achievements under his umbrella, which goes ahead to explain the reason he is inspiring to us.

On Being Fashionable & Stylish
The creative director believes Richard Mofe Damijo is style inspiration to older men looking to keep up the good looks. He is a man with amazing style and with his distinctive taste in clothing, it is worthy of the celebration of a legend.

In the accompanying photo editorial, RMD looked every inch as described by Temitayo creative director of the T.I Nathan,  captured in a double lapel tuxedo paired with damask pants, matching pants and blazer, Damask jacket and a crisp white shirt paired with floral pants.

Caught In Motion – A Morafa & Fruché Collaboration

Emerging fashion houses Morafa and Furché teamed up to merge two different aesthetics thoughts to design something different, unique yet youthful.
 Marafa and Fruché stated that the collection was inspired by love, bright colours, and the freshness of morning light, and it celebrates the minimalist femininity and masculinity.
For the women’s wear, the  main fabric was lace, giving us slight glimpses of the model’s skin. There were in pop colors likes purple, red, yellow, blue with neutral tones.
For the men, suits, blazers, shorts, high slit skirt and dress, wedding-like gown, ruffles and more were spotted.

NYFW FALL/WINTER 2016 – DELPOZO’S DRAMATICS

Madrid based “prêt-à-porter” fashion label Delpozo’s creative director Josep Font, was inspired by nature and art in his Fall/Winter 2016 collection which he presented at New York Fashion Week . 

Looking at the runway photos, I fell in love with the pieces. The colours are bold and the designs are very structured and defined. It might take a big fan of fashion to pull off these outfits, but you do not need sartorial knowledge to love and appreciate these looks.

Spotted in the collection are nappa leather opera gloves, 3D adorned with a riot of leather appliqué, dramatic dresses with architectural designs, bell coats tied at the shoulders in bows, structured gowns juxtaposed with sculptural geometry, come together for an rich, interesting collection with a feminine edge.

By far one of my favourite collections this season.
